What happens during the class?

When you make a ring, you’re introduced to the classic techniques that go into jewellery making. This includes sawing, annealing, shaping, forming, soldering and finishing. You get to wield hammers, saws and play with FIRE!

Do I need to bring anything?

You don’t need to bring anything with you as we will provide all the equipment and materials needed. Everyone will have their own bench with access to all the tools required to make a ring.

Please wear long hair tied up [or bring something to do so], don’t wear open-toed shoes and keep loose-fitting clothing to a minimum.

If you need glasses to see things close up, please bring them with you. Making jewellery is fiddly!

We are a Community Interest Company who are beyond profit. Each time you buy a class from us, the money is invested in our social enterprise programmes. We aim to create a variety of sessions aimed at the most vulnerable, disadvantaged or deserving in society to give a sense of purpose and help them feel connected to those within their community. Our goal is to promote social engagement and support cultural enhancement. We believe everyone should get the opportunity to experience jewellery making.
